3.5.1

Device IDs (IDSEL)

Each device under the PCI host bridge has its IDSEL signal connected to one bit of AD[31::16],
which acts as a chip select on the PCI bus segment in configuration cycles.

This determines a

unique PCI device ID value for use in configuration cycles.

Table 14

shows the bit to which

each IDSEL signal is attached for 32/33 MHz devices, and the corresponding device number.

3.5.2

32/33 MHz PCI Arbitration

A 32/33 MHz segment supports five PCI masters: slots PCI-3 (32/33), PCI-4 (32/33), PCI-5
(32/33), 82550PM network controller, and the ATI RAGE* XL controller.

All PCI masters must

arbitrate for PCI access, using resources supplied by the CSB5.

The host bridge PCI interface

(CSB5) arbitration lines REQx* and GNTx* are a special case in that they are internal to the
host bridge.

Table 15

defines the arbitration connections.

3.5.3

Network Interface Controller (NIC)

The Intel SHG2 server board supports one 10Base-T/100Base-TX network subsystem based
on the Intel 82550PM NIC. The 82550PM is a highly integrated PCI LAN controller in a thin
BGA 15 mm2 package. The controller’s baseline functionality is equivalent to that of the Intel
82559, with the addition of Alert-on-LAN functionality. The SHG2 server board supports
independent disabling of the NIC using the BIOS setup menu.
